Tag: nosql

  • Czym jest ETCD?

    ETCD to rozwinięcie skrótu „distributed reliable key-value store”. Jest to otwarte oprogramowanie, które służy do przechowywania i synchronizacji danych klucz-wartość w rozproszonym systemie. ETCD zostało stworzone przez firmę CoreOS (teraz część Red Hat) i jest inspirowane systemem Apache ZooKeeper. ETCD jest często używane jako część infrastruktury backendowej w systemach rozproszonych, takich jak klastry Kubernetes. Pełni…


  • Spark | Hadoop | Hive

    Spark, Hadoop i Hive to popularne narzędzia stosowane w dziedzinie przetwarzania dużych zbiorów danych. Oto krótkie omówienie każdego z nich: Podsumowując, Spark, Hadoop i Hive są narzędziami do przetwarzania danych w środowiskach rozproszonych. Spark zapewnia elastyczność i wydajność w przetwarzaniu danych, Hadoop umożliwia przechowywanie i przetwarzanie dużych zbiorów danych, a Hive dostarcza interfejs zbliżony do…


  • Przyszłość RDBMS

    Przyszłość relacyjnych baz danych jest nadal obiecująca, chociaż rozwój innych typów baz danych, takich jak bazy danych NoSQL i NewSQL, wprowadził pewne zmiany w krajobrazie technologicznym. Oto kilka kwestii dotyczących przyszłości relacyjnych baz danych: W skrócie, mimo pojawienia się innych typów baz danych, relacyjne bazy danych nadal mają swoje miejsce i ewoluują, aby sprostać nowym…


  • Aerospike VS Redis

    Aerospike i Redis to dwie popularne bazy danych typu key/value store, które mają różne cechy i zastosowania. Ostateczny wybór zależy od konkretnych wymagań Twojego projektu. Oto kilka punktów porównawczych między Aerospike a Redis: Ostateczny wybór zależy od indywidualnych wymagań Twojego projektu, takich jak skala, trwałość danych, funkcje dodatkowe i ekosystem. Warto przeprowadzić własne testy wydajnościowe…


  • Bazy danych

    W świecie baz danych istnieje wiele różnych rodzajów, z których niektóre to: Oprócz wymienionych powyżej istnieje wiele innych rodzajów baz danych, takich jak bazy danych kolumnowe (columnar databases), czasoszeregowe (time-series databases), in-memory databases (bazy danych w pamięci), a także hybrydowe podejścia, które łączą różne modele danych w jednej bazie danych. Dobierzemy właściwe rozwiązanie do Państwa…